java se知识点_【知识点】JavaSE知识点概括

原标题:【知识点】JavaSE知识点概括

2979e1bf88b5c8bddf7796a1fbfcb782.png

Java 概述

1、计算机基础知识

简单的了解一下计算机的使用,比如键盘的功能键的认识和快捷键的使用,还有一些常见的DOS命令,在控制台输入java 、javac等。

2、Java语言概述

Java语言的特:封装、继承、多。JDK,JRE,JVM的作用及关系。在这要了解JDK的下载和安装过程。

3、环境变量的配置

安装好JDK之后,就可以编译运行自己写的Java程序了。那么我们首先要做的就是配置path环境变量,classpath环境变量我个人觉得可以配置或者可以选择不去配置。但是path环境必须要配置。配置完环境,可以着手自己的第一个小程序HelloWorld。写完之后可以简单的了解一下Java程序的执行流程。

2Java基础语法

1、关键字

会高亮显示,比如:public、static

2、标识符

需要符合常见的命名规则。

3、注释

单行注释、多行注释、文档注释

4、常量

字面值常量,自定义常量

5、变量

变量使用注意事项(作用域,初始化值)。

6、数据类型和类型转换

两种数据类型:基本数据类型和引用数据类型

7、运算符

算数运算符,赋值运算符,比较运算符,逻辑运算符,位运算符,三元运算符

8、流程控制语句

选择结构语句(if,switch),循环结构语句(for,while,do while),控制跳转语句(break,continue,return)

9、方法

如何声明一个方法,以及方法的格式,调用和重载的概念

10、数组

数组的格式,初始化,常用操作(遍历,最值,查找,排序),了解二维数组的概念。

3面向对象

1、面向对象思想

类与对象及其使用

成员变量和局部变量的区别

匿名对象

封装(private)

this关键字

super关键字

2、构造方法

了解构造方法的作用,类的初始化

3、static关键字

静态代码块、局部代码块

4、继承

掌握继承的概念。在这里要多注意被final关键字修饰的类、方法、变量 的继承关系。

5、多态

简单的理解:父类引用指向子类对象。

6、抽象类

抽象类中的方法及修饰抽象类的关键字:abstract

7、接口

了解接口和抽象类的区别。

8、权限修饰符

了解权限修饰符的使用范围。public protected default private

9、内部类

在内部类这里,比较难理解的可能是匿名内部类。但是你需要掌握创建匿名内部类的格式即可慢慢的理解。

4API中的常用类

1、Object类

所有的类都直接或者间接的继承自Object类。

2、String类/StringBuffer类/StringBuilder类

字符串类及相关类。

3、数组Arrays类

可以操作数据的类,方便我们操作数组。

4、基本类型包装类(Integer,Character)

5集合

1、Collection

基本功能,迭代器,集合的元祖。

2、List

列表集合接口。了解一些常用的子类比如 ArrayList的使用。

3、泛型

在集合这里比较难理解的就是泛型的概念。要多注意。

4、Set

一个不包含重复元素的 collection。了解实现类比如HashSet,TreeSet的使用。

5、Map

涉及Key和Value的集合。了解HashMap,TreeMap的使用。

6IO

1、异常

能处理捕获异常。

2、File类

了解File的常用方法及使用

3、IO流

数据的读写。

7多线程

1、多线程的概念

2、线程同步(线程安全问题synchronize的使用)

8网络编程

1、Soket机制

客户端和服务器端的通信

9反射

1、类的加载

Class类的常用方法及使用。

10开发工具Eclipse的使用

1、基本快捷方式使用,可以熟练的敲代码。

11常见设计模式

1、单例设计模式

转发分享是一种美德 Java新人自学交流群:202250194返回搜狐,查看更多

责任编辑:

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值